Materials

In order to create a drilling machine from a drill with your own hands, you need to purchase the tool itself. It is selected in accordance with the parameters that the finished device should have. In this case, experts advise paying attention to products that have their own little play. Otherwise, the expediency of using it for work is questioned. You may also need:

  • Guides. They are used as systems used in furniture production, or metal strips.
  • Stand. Most often it is made of a metal plate or a wooden box, on which magnets or ballast are attached for weighting.
  • Fasteners. When a drilling machine is made from a drill with its own hands, then immediately select couplings or clamps suitable for fixing a specific tool.
  • Wood or metal structures - depending on what material is to be processed.
  • The spring required to implement the return stroke.
  • If a drilling machine is created on a magnetic sole, then the magnets themselves will be needed.

Stand and tripod

Even a mini drilling machine needs a stable base. It not only has to hold the whole structure, but can be equipped with various elements for fixing tools or other devices. Thinking about the device of a drilling machine, it is worth to listen to the advice of specialists. Many masters recommend creating these devices from wood. Therefore, for the frame use a wooden frame in the form of a small box. There are mounting seats for fixing vice or other structures. If the product is intended to be used on large surfaces, the frame is made of a solid plate with a drill hole. So you can implement the principle of drilling through and through.

Virtually any device of the drilling machine involves the installation of a vertical stand at an angle of 90 degrees to the frame. Therefore, in work it is very important to use an accurate measuring tool. Also, you need to make a reliable fixation of the tripod using additional fixtures in the form of corners.

If the work involves drilling holes at a certain angle, you can pre-make certain devices that will be attached to the frame. Most often in such cases use already ready-made ball vice with adjustable angle of inclination.

Creating a movement mechanism

When making a self-made drilling machine from a drill, then this stage should be given special attention. The fact is that the vertical stroke must be soft, without distortions, backlash or displacements. Considering this, professional masters recommend using already ready guides in your work, which you can take from other devices. It is also possible to use systems made for the extension of boxes for cabinet furniture. They are sufficiently reliable and can withstand heavy loads.

Installation guides are made directly on the tripod or special straps attached to it. In this work, it is very important to use a measuring tool, since these elements must also be placed at an angle of 90 degrees with respect to the frame and parallel to each other. You should not allow even small distortions or displacements.

The second part of the guides is fixed to a special carriage, where the drill itself will be installed. It is made of wood and adjusted to the size of the original tool. Also, a small handle is attached to the carriage, with the help of which the operator will monitor the movement process.

To implement the return movement and facilitate the control of the carriage by the machine, a spring is installed. One of its ends is fixed at the top of the tripod, and the second one is mounted on the movable mechanism. At the same time immediately check the level of its tension, which, if necessary, can be changed by cutting the threads or stretching them. However, this setting is best done under load, and therefore, it is performed only after fixing the drill on the carriage. Some masters recommend that the spring be removable, it can be removed after work. So it will not stretch and weaken.

Fixing the Drill

Usually instructions telling how to make a drilling machine from a drill are recommended to create special fastening systems, which in the end are very difficult to work with. However, if the tool is selected correctly, it can be fixed using conventional plumbing clamps used to create a hose connection with the pipes. In this case, it will be necessary to make certain changes in the shape of the carriage or even slightly to correct the drill body.

It is very important that the tool is tightened and moved in the clamp. Therefore, even at the stage of manufacturing the carriage, it practically does not leave free space, limiting it from all sides constructively. In fact, the carriage itself is a kind of bed for the drill, in which it will sit very tightly. Additional elements are needed only for reliability of fixation. This approach will greatly simplify the design and allow you to quickly extract the tool if necessary.
